English slowly losing importance in Europe, says Juncker
By EUobserver
"I’ll speak in French, because English is slowly losing importance in Europe," European Commission president Jean-Claude Juncker said Friday, as he started a speech at the State of the Union conference in Florence, receiving big rounds of applause from the audience. "There is also a French election and I want to make sure they understand what I say," he added, calling the UK's decision to leave the EU a "tragedy".
